About Rer1

Summary

Enables acetylcholine receptor binding activity. Acts upstream of or within positive regulation of protein localization to plasma membrane and skeletal muscle acetylcholine-gated channel clustering. Located in cell surface and endoplasmic reticulum-Golgi intermediate compartment. Is expressed in several structures, including alimentary system; brain; cardiovascular system; genitourinary system; and immune system. Orthologous to human RER1 (retention in endoplasmic reticulum sorting receptor 1). [provided by Alliance of Genome Resources, Apr 2022]
